The Uelzen constituency was a constituency in Lower Saxony from 1949 to 1965 . It included the district of Uelzen and the northern part of the district of Gifhorn . After the electoral district was dissolved, its area was divided into the constituencies of Lüneburg - Lüchow-Dannenberg , Soltau - Harburg and Gifhorn .

The last directly elected constituency member was Walter Pflaumbaum ( CDU ).
